Escondido had lost three games straight , but after bumping their record up to 8-18 on Friday that streak is in the rearview. They came out on top in a nail-biter against the Valley Center Jaguars, sneaking past 10-8. Considering the Cougars' hitters had been struggling lately, the high-scoring outing was a much-needed turnaround.
As for Valley Center, they have been struggling recently as they've lost four of their last five matchups. That's put a noticeable dent in their 9-19 record this season.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est defeat they have suffered since March 28, 2024.
For Valley Center's part, Juliana Leichtfuss was cooking despite her team's loss, going 3-for-4 with three doubles, three RBI, and two runs. The team also got some help courtesy of Autumn Wageman, who went a perfect 3-for-3 with two runs, two doubles, and one RBI.
